INRIATING PROBLEM, ISSUE, OPPORNNffY (WHO, WMAT. WHEN, NMERE. WHY):
Hoyt Avenue between Hamline and Grotto is a bus route. Hoyt Avenue between Hamline and �ctoria will be reconstructed in
1995 with MSA Funds. It is proposed to add Hoyt Avenue between Victoria and Grotto to the MSA System. Hoyt between
Avon and Grotto is afready paved. Hoyt between Victoria and Avon is an oiled street which is in poor condition.
it is proposed to pave Hoyt between Victoria and Avon to complete the paving of the bus route.
ADVANTAGES IF FPPROVED:
A newly rebuift roadway, with new curb and gutter, wili restore the drivability of this street and continue our eflorts to improve
the street system in Sairrt Paui. The new street lighting wiii also improve safety in the area.
